Abstract
Programming language technology can contribute to the development and understanding of Systems Biology by providing formal calculi for specifying and analysing the dynamic behaviour of biological systems. Our focus is on BioAmbients, a variation of the ambient calculi developed for modelling mobility in computer systems. We present a static analysis for capturing the spatial structure of biological systems and we illustrate it on a few examples.
This research has been supported by the LoST project (number 21-02-0507) funded the Danish Natural Science Research Council.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
Preview
Unable to display preview. Download preview PDF.
Similar content being viewed by others
References
Bugliesi, M., Castagna, G., Crafa, S.: Boxed Ambients. In: Kobayashi, N., Pierce, B.C. (eds.) TACS 2001. LNCS, vol. 2215, pp. 37–63. Springer, Heidelberg (2001)
Cardelli, L.: Brane calculi (2003), Available from http://www.luca.demon.co.uk
Cardelli, L., Gordon, A.D.: Mobile Ambients. In: Nivat, M. (ed.) FOSSACS 1998. LNCS, vol. 1378, pp. 140–155. Springer, Heidelberg (1998)
Bodei, C., Degano, P., Priami, C., Zannone, N.: An enhanced cfa for security policies. In: Proceedings of the Workshop on Issues on the Theory of Security (WITS 2003) (co-located with ETAPS 2003) (2003)
Danos, V., Laneve, C.: Core formal molecular biology. In: Degano, P. (ed.) ESOP 2003. LNCS, vol. 2618, pp. 302–318. Springer, Heidelberg (2003)
Levi, F., Sangiorgi, D.: Controlling interference in ambients. In: Proceedings of the 27th ACM SIGPLAN-SIGACT Symposium on Principles of Programming Languages (POPL 2000), pp. 352–364. ACM Press, New York (2000)
Milner, R.: Communicating and Mobile Systems: The pi-Calculus. Cambridge University Press, Cambridge (1999)
Nagasaki, M., Onami, S., Miyano, S.: Kitano H. Bio-calculus: Its concept and molecular interaction. Genome Informatics 10, 133–143 (1999)
Nielson, F., Riis Nielson, H., Priami, C., Schuch da Rosa, D.: Control Flow Analysis for BioAmbients. In: Proceedings of BioConcur., to appear in ENTCS (2004)
Nielson, F., Riis Nielson, H., Seidl, H.: A succinct solver for ALFP. Nordic Journal of Computing 9, 335–372 (2002)
Nielson, H.R., Nielson, F., Buchholtz, M.: Security for Mobility. In: Focardi, R., Gorrieri, R. (eds.) FOSAD 2001. LNCS, vol. 2946, pp. 207–265. Springer, Heidelberg (2004)
Priami, C., Regev, A., Silverman, W., Shapiro, E.: Application of a stochastic passing-name calculus to representation and simulation of molecular processes. Information Processing Letters 80, 25–31 (2001)
Regev, A.: Computational system biology: A calculus for biomolecular knowledge. PhD thesis, Tel Aviv University (2003)
Regev, A., Panina, E.M., Silverman, W., Cardelli, L., Shapiro, E.: BioAmbients: An abstraction for biological compartments. Theoretical Computer Science (2004) (to appear)
Regev, A., Silverman, W., Shapiro, E.: Representation and simulation of biochemical processes using the π-calculus process algebra. In: Pacific Symposium of Biocomputing (PSB 2001), pp. 459–470 (2001)
Author information
Authors and Affiliations
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2004 Springer-Verlag Berlin Heidelberg
About this paper
Cite this paper
Nielson, H.R., Nielson, F., Pilegaard, H. (2004). Spatial Analysis of BioAmbients. In: Giacobazzi, R. (eds) Static Analysis. SAS 2004. Lecture Notes in Computer Science, vol 3148.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-540-27864-1_8
Download citation
DOI: https://doi.org/10.1007/978-3-540-27864-1_8
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-540-22791-5
Online ISBN: 978-3-540-27864-1
eBook Packages: Springer Book Archive